Step 1: Define Your Niche and Target Audience
Before you embark on your influencer journey, you need to clearly define your niche. This involves selecting specific topics that resonate with your interests and expertise. For instance, if you are passionate about sustainability, consider focusing on eco-friendly products, green living tips, or ethical fashion. Conducting competitor analysis is vital to identify gaps in the market that you can fill. Use tools like Google Trends to explore trending topics and find your unique angle.
Tip of the Day: Spend time understanding your audience's preferences. Use social media analytics to examine demographics and engagement metrics. 72% of consumers will engage with a brand after reading a positive influencer’s post. This statistic emphasizes the importance of knowing your potential followers. Developing buyer personas can also help personalize your content.
Step 2: Build Your Brand Identity
After determining your niche, the next step is to create your brand identity. This includes selecting a memorable username, developing a logo, and crafting a consistent visual aesthetic across your social media platforms. Your tone and style should also reflect your brand personality. Are you humorous, serious, or informative? Define this clearly and use it consistently in your messaging.
Additionally, consider the values you want to communicate. Successful influencers often resonate more with their audience when they are authentic and transparent. A study by McKinsey suggests brands focusing on authenticity see a 23% increase in purchase intent.
Step 3: Develop a Content Strategy
With your niche and brand identity established, it's time to outline a content strategy. There are numerous formats to choose from, including blogs, videos, podcasts, and live streams. Develop a content calendar to help plan out your posts in advance. Aim to provide a consistent mix of educational and entertaining content that keeps your audience engaged.
Checklist for Your Content Strategy:
- Identify key content pillars related to your niche.
- Choose platforms where your audience engages (Instagram, TikTok, YouTube).
- Create a mix of formats (infographics, videos, articles).
Be sure to incorporate SEO strategies, utilizing keyword research tools to help optimize your content for search engines. This will enhance visibility and drive organic traffic to your profiles.
Step 4: Grow and Engage Your Audience
Building an audience requires effort. Focus on authentic engagement by responding to comments, hosting giveaways, and actively participating in relevant communities. Collaborating with other influencers can also expand your reach. According to research by Nielsen, 92% of consumers trust recommendations from individuals over brands.
Leverage social media features like polls, Q&As, and live sessions to interact with your followers effectively. Regularly analyze engagement metrics to understand what content resonates the most and adjust your strategy accordingly.
Step 5: Monetize Your Influence
Once established, consider monetizing your influence through various channels like sponsored posts, affiliate marketing, or even product launches. Research shows that the influencer marketing industry is projected to reach $22 billion by 2025. Properly aligning with brands that match your ethos can lead to sustainable partnerships.
Always prioritize transparency with your audience by disclosing paid partnerships and sponsored content. Authenticity goes a long way in maintaining trust, essential for long-term success.
Comparative Overview of Monetization Strategies
| Strategy | Pros | Cons |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sponsored Posts | High earning potential | Loss of authenticity if overdone | Established influencers |
| Affiliate Marketing | Passive income potential | Requires substantial following | Niche bloggers |
| Product Launches | Full control over branding and profits | High initial investment and risk | Brand-oriented influencers |
| Crowdfunding | Engages community & validates ideas | Dependent on audience commitment | Creatives and entrepreneurs |
Step 6: Review and Iterate
In the ever-evolving world of social media, it’s essential to regularly review your strategies. Evaluate performance, gather feedback, and adjust your path as needed. Staying current with trends and shifts within your niche ensures you remain relevant and competitive.
Consider these questions during your review process:
- Are my engagement metrics improving?
- Is my content resonating with audiences?
- Am I proud of the content I create?
By consistently reviewing your progress, you’ll be able to refine your approach, ensuring you successfully build and maintain your influencer path.
